Robot vacuums and mops that empty themselves remove the requirement to manually empty the bin. The bins on traditional robots are usually small and cannot be emptied by hand. This can be messy and spreads dirt back into the air. Self-emptying robots use an intelligent base that can be programmed by you to empty the bin without the need to reach in.

If you have a self-emptying robot it isn't necessary to be concerned about emptying the tiny dust bin after each use. The base will automatically empty itself once it's full and store the dirt in an additional bin. This can happen every two to three cleaning cycles depending on the model. It could save you time.

Robot vacuums usually come with a small container which you have to empty every two or three cleaning sessions. This can be a lengthy process, especially if the home is dirty. A self-emptying base station can eliminate this problem and lets you use the machine more frequently which makes it easier to keep your home tidy.

The most effective self-emptying robot vacuums are simple to use and require little or any maintenance beyond recharging and refilling the dustbin. They feature powerful filtering systems that prevent pollutant and allergens from being released into the air. This is a great benefit for families who suffer from allergies.

Many models feature an integrated water tank that can be used for mopping. These machines can be used for both dry and wet mopping as well as spot-cleaning small spills or pet accidents. They can also be used to wipe down surfaces, removing grime and sticky residues from tile and hardwood flooring. Some have an automatic docking system that will automate washing, blow-drying and refill the mopping pad as well as the dustbin.
